Transaction 65ec61ff70b5cea73938fb54e7abb447ef059e25d9d5b5e36b459a5f29bc9017

280 Input
1 Outputs
  • 65ec61ff70b5cea73938fb54e7abb447ef059e25d9d5b5e36b459a5f29bc9017:0
  • value  48886641
    address  bc1q0l297tl4hxsf62lplcna0y8y9253xphx3ltqn7vzw6n5zrluw45sldh3dh